AMABUKI Junmai Ginjo Omachi Dianthus Yeast Namasake 720ml
Brewed using "Omachi” rice and the flower yeast of Dianthus. It expresses a floral aroma on the nose and well rounded flavor in the mouth. This sake has some hints of sweetness, and a good level of acidity for a clean finish.
Rice polishing: 55% / Rice variety: Omachi / Alcohol: 16% / SMV -1 / Acidity: 1.9 / Yeast: Dianthus
Food Pairing : Beef BBQ, Pork Rib, Stew (Motsuni), Grilled Gindara (Silver Cod)

Storage
Premium sakes should be kept refrigerated to preserve their delicate flavors and aromas. Only Futsushu (table sake) can be stored in a cool, dark place without refrigeration.
Serving Temperature
Most premium sakes, like Ginjo and Daiginjo, are best enjoyed chilled. Fuller-bodied sakes, such as Junmai, Honjozo, and Futsushu, can be warmed.
Once Opened
After opening, keep sake in the fridge and enjoy within 1-2 weeks for the best flavor.
Glassware
For the best aromatic experience, a wine glass is recommended to fully appreciate the complexity of premium sakes. Traditional sake cups (ochoko) are also suitable but won’t enhance the aromatics as much.
